Apart from mods (others will answer about that) there's also the "random world" option when you start a new game. In a random world if you fiddle with the cultures enough you can enable "animal kingdoms."

Also for you, you should always keep supernatural & absurd events enabled for all in the game rules.

Hmm if you dont mind Total Conversion Mods, there are a few.

For Warhammer Fantasy, there is the Warhammer: Geheimnisnacht mod which includes most of the Races of the setting (Elves, Ratmen, Orcs, Vampires, etc...) and has a magic system. Information can be found here: https://ck2.paradoxwikis.com/Warhammer:_Geheimnisnacht

The Elder Kings mod in the steam workshop is also very good as it has THE BIGGEST magic system i have seen in a ck2 mod.

I have seen a few Lord of the Rings mods and minor tweek mods that change vanilla to a low fantasy setting, but i dont remember these ones....
